Resolution 25340

Title

A RESOLUTION recognizing the housing and community development problems of people "beyond redlining," inviting proposals to address those problems, requesting the Office of the Mayor to carry out certain functions, and pledging to consider the proposals and to develop an overall strategy for addressing those problems.

Description and Background

Current Status:Adopted
Index Terms:LOANS, LOW-INCOME, REAL-ESTATE-BUSINESS, SINGLE-FAMILY-HOMES, HOUSING, PROGRAM-EVALUATION, PUBLIC-ASSISTANCE, COMMUNITY-DEVELOPMENT

Legislative History

Sponsor:KRAABEL
Date Introduced:October 11, 1976
Committee Referral:Planning and Urban Development
City Council Action Date:October 18, 1976
City Council Action:Adopted
City Council Vote:7-0
Date Delivered to Mayor:October 18, 1976
Date Filed with Clerk:October 18, 1976
